Core Materials and Packaging - Excellent Combination of Fluorescent Crystals and Low heat Resistance Packaging Structures

 

In the design of COB Anti Glare Tunnel Light, the selection of core materials and optimization of packaging structure are crucial for product performance. We have selected fluorescent crystals as the core material of the light source, which perform well in terms of light efficiency, color temperature, and service life, and can match the strict requirements of high brightness, uniformity, and stability for tunnel lighting.

 

 

Fluorescent crystals not only have high luminous efficiency and can provide sufficient illumination at low energy consumption, but also have a mild and uniform color temperature, avoiding glare and shadow problems that may occur in traditional lighting products. This is particularly important for tunnel lighting, as the adaptability and comfort of the driver's vision when entering and exiting the tunnel are directly related to driving safety.

 

In terms of packaging structure, we have adopted low heat resistance packaging technology. This structure can effectively reduce the heat generated by LED chips during operation, improve heat radiation efficiency, and ensure product stability and long lifespan. Low heat resistance packaging can also reduce light attenuation, ensuring that COB Anti Glare Tunnel Light can maintain good lighting performance even after long-term use.

 

In addition, our packaging process also emphasizes the reliability and environmental adaptability of the product. Through strict waterproof, dustproof, and seismic design, COB Anti Glare Tunnel Light can operate stably in harsh tunnel environments, providing drivers with continuous and reliable lighting services. This excellent combination of core materials and packaging gives our products significant advantages and competitiveness in the field of tunnel lighting.

 

Heat radiation and optical design

 

 

In terms of heat radiation, we have adopted the industry-leading flat panel uniform-temperature phase change heat radiation technology. The introduction of this technology not only effectively solves the problem of heat accumulation caused by long-term operation of traditional lamps, but also greatly improves the service life and stability of lamps. The flat panel uniform-temperature design ensures that heat is evenly distributed inside the lamp, avoiding performance degradation caused by local overheating. The use of phase-change heat radiation materials can absorb and quickly release heat at critical moments, keeping the lighting fixtures operating within the optimal temperature range.

 

 

In terms of optical design, we strive for excellence and adopt structural cut-off anti glare technology. The core of this technology lies in the precise optical structure design, which effectively cuts off the path of glare generation, providing users with a more comfortable and uniform lighting experience. Traditional anti glare techniques are often achieved through coatings or filters, but doing so often sacrifices some of the light efficiency. Our structural cut-off anti glare technology can effectively reduce the glare index while maintaining high light efficiency, allowing users to enjoy bright lighting without being troubled by dazzling glare.
